Abstract
The configurations of the coupling network, which can effectively aecrease the effect of the noise sources within the amplifier on the equivalent input noise of the whole pyroelectric detector-amplifier system, are studied. The influences of feedback upon the noise properties of the basic amplifiers are analyzed. The procedures of designing low-noise pyroelectric detector-amplifier systems are followed.
